服务器内核优化与漏洞精准修复实战
|
在现代信息系统中,服务器作为核心载体,承担着数据处理、服务响应和业务支撑的重要职责。随着网络环境日益复杂,系统漏洞频发与内核性能瓶颈成为影响服务稳定性的主要因素。深度维护不仅是保障安全的必要手段,更是提升运行效率的关键环节。通过精准识别并修复系统漏洞,结合对内核参数的科学调优,可显著增强服务器的可靠性与响应能力。 系统漏洞往往源于未及时更新的软件包、配置不当的服务或过时的操作系统版本。实施深度维护的第一步是全面扫描。借助专业工具如OpenVAS、Nessus或本地化的安全检测脚本,对操作系统、中间件及数据库进行无死角排查。扫描结果需分类整理,区分高危、中危与低风险项,并结合实际业务场景判断修复优先级。对于远程执行类漏洞,应立即隔离并启动应急补丁流程,避免被恶意利用。 补丁管理是漏洞修复的核心。盲目升级可能导致服务中断,因此建议在测试环境中先行验证。采用自动化运维平台(如Ansible或SaltStack)批量部署补丁,既能保证一致性,又能降低人为操作失误。对于无法立即更新的系统组件,应配置临时防护策略,例如启用防火墙规则限制访问源、关闭非必要端口或部署主机入侵防御系统(HIPS),形成纵深防御体系。
2025AI模拟图,仅供参考 内核优化则是提升性能的关键步骤。Linux系统中,/proc/sys与/etc/sysctl.conf文件承载大量可调参数。针对高并发场景,适当调整TCP连接队列、开启SYN Cookie防护、优化文件描述符上限,能有效缓解连接风暴。内存管理方面,合理设置vm.swappiness值可减少不必要的磁盘交换,提升响应速度。同时,启用透明大页(THP)需谨慎评估应用类型,避免数据库类服务出现延迟抖动。I/O调度策略也直接影响系统吞吐能力。对于SSD存储环境,切换至noop或deadline调度器通常比默认的cfq更具优势。通过numactl绑定关键进程至特定CPU节点,可减少跨节点内存访问带来的延迟,尤其适用于多路服务器架构。这些调优措施需配合监控工具(如Prometheus+Grafana)持续观测效果,确保改动真正带来性能增益而非引入新问题。 维护完成后,建立完整的变更记录至关重要。文档应包含修复的漏洞编号、修改的内核参数、测试结果及回滚方案。定期开展复盘分析,将成功经验固化为标准化流程,有助于提升团队整体运维水平。同时,推动建立周期性深度维护机制,将被动响应转为主动预防,才能真正实现服务器的长期稳定运行。 服务器深度维护是一项融合安全与性能的技术实践。它不仅要求技术人员具备扎实的系统知识,更强调细致的操作规范与持续的优化意识。在不断演进的网络威胁与业务需求面前,唯有通过精准修复与高效调优,才能让服务器始终处于最佳状态,为上层应用提供坚实可靠的运行基础。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

